While shopping for a baby present can be fun, it’s also simple to succumb to the temptation of purchasing something adorable that is used once and forgotten. Additionally, you want to choose something that lasts, something that won’t be put into storage after a week. This article will teach you how to make sure your gift makes a real difference, and doesn’t just sit on a shelf gathering dust.
1. Think About Growth, Not Just the Moment
When everything in the baby aisle seems so lovely, it’s easy to reach for those little onesies or newborn booties. Most babies, however, grow quickly, occasionally quicker than anticipated. Rather than selecting something for the present size, choose a present that can develop with the infant. Aside from that, it can imply bigger garment sizes, convertible equipment, or toys made for several stages.
2. Look for Multi-Use Items
Always remember that items that serve more than one purpose will probably be utilised more frequently and preserved longer. Over time, a baby blanket that serves as a stroller cover or a play mat that folds into a toy bag adds more value. In addition to that, choosing baby gifts that fit into daily routines in more than one manner makes it more than simply a gift; it becomes part of daily existence.
3. Choose High-Quality Materials
Regarding longevity, choosing soft textiles, robust stitching, and safe materials can really matter. Purchasing a well-made garment or toy lasts better through play, wear, and washing. Keep in mind that even basic items like organic cotton garments or wooden toys can outlast plastic or low-quality fabric. Furthermore, long-lasting products are more probable to be reused or handed down later.
4. Think Beyond Babyhood
Consider souvenir things that become lifetime treasures, including a custom name puzzle or a tailored storybook. Take note that a savings bond or starting investment is another excellent suggestion; while they may not seem thrilling right now, they will be much valued years later. Don’t forget that you are not only providing something for now; you are helping to lay the groundwork for future events.
5. Stick With the Classics
Investing in a strong set of stacking cups, a wooden rattle, or a soft, neutral baby blanket never goes out of style. There is a reason these kinds of presents have lasted timelessly. You will see that they remain relevant across seasons and do not seem old when taken out later. What’s more is that your present is more likely to remain in rotation if you choose a classic baby gift that is ageless and beautiful.
6. Personalize With Meaning
Buying a simple present becomes something unique by adding a personal touch. From a monogrammed blanket to a framed name print, personalised goods seem more considerate and are usually kept longer. Seeing the baby’s name or birthdate on something creates a link that helps it stand out from the others. Moreover, it’s no longer just another toy or dress; it becomes a keepsake with genuine significance.
7. Make Practical Choices
Nice are cute presents; memories are valuable ones, so consider the sort of assistance new parents could require. Items for meal preparation such infant food storage containers, pacifier clips, and diaper caddies can be both useful and valued. You’re not only offering a present; you’re supporting everyday living. Such assistance makes a difference; the item itself will probably see frequent use.
